Dr Sankar Ghosh, the BJP MLA from Siliguri, who was attacked in Nagrakata on Monday while taking part in his party’s flood-relief operations, was discharged from a private hospital at midday on Wednesday. Doctors have advised him to rest for several weeks.
Speaking to reporters outside the hospital, Dr Ghosh said north Malda MP Khagen Murmu remained in a serious condition. “Doctors have advised him not to speak. If he continues to respond to visitors and talks, he may lose the ability to speak permanently,” he said. “Party leadership is discussing options for better treatment and where that treatment can be provided appropriately.”
